The Biospirituality Focus Group
- for religious and lay religious leaders
Biology and spirit: how do they sit together?
A contemplation of wisdoms-- both spirit-in-nature and godliness in the body.
A cross-denominational focus group aimed at mind-body-spirit integration in a forum which seeks individual and interrelational peace.
A key focus of the group is our relationship to spiritual symbols.
How do they carry us?
Do they inspire, or impede us?
A meditated working-through to help observe the patterns of interaction between our bodies, our breath and our imagery.

CLEANSE, STRENGTHEN AND DEFINE
Over a series of workshops, we will work with the intention to understand, heal and strengthen the energy of the organs. References are Taoist understandings of the organs and their relationships to the cycle of elements and seasons of the year.
The meditations will link with an exploration of the LIMBIC SYSTEM.
This system contains some of the most ancient physical and emotional material--deeply ingrained patterns that can limit the healing process in both practitioners and clients. In order to reach a point of clarity and change in this system, it is necessary to provide a supportive structure to approach it. The limbic system will find it difficult to change if there is systemic weakness in the body.

HEALING IN TRANSITIONS:
supports and aids in the herbal and mineral world”
Zsuzsi will lead meditation groups on minerals, herbs, gems and natural foods that are particularly strong aids in transitions. These substances can help in metabolic healing processes with our clients.
The first meditation will be on Raspberry, in relation to the key prana points on the palate.
The group can decide which dis-ease groups it wishes to explore. Alternatively, we can be lead to meditate specific herbs, minerals or medicines.
